Transaction 21de386b3a121500bbac4107d985e5c310042b9ec2264a1fe8c063f7b3f48eb2

block
1ed5abbfb81748ed2f42e8b4fdd5ae82eba9dc5930ed2fbb7cb31e1028f5d584

1 Input

23 Outputs